
Fantasy Park is an amusement and water theme park located in Malampuzha, near the Malampuzha Dam & Gardens. Established in 1996 as a dry amusement park, the destination expanded into a full-scale water theme park in 2002. Fantasy Park operates as a long-standing tourist attraction offering water rides, dry rides, and family-oriented entertainment experiences.
